That's right I was going to suggest for those who want to cut down on fats, they don't have to give up cheese and other sauces completely. We make sauces for our food less frequently, but when we do want one, we make it separately from the food and then just spoon the amount we want over our portion. We also use lower fat products to make our sauces. The only problem we have encountered is thickness. If it isn't the desired consistency, we have found adding a little cornstarch will thicken it right up without changing the flavor. Just thought I'd share.
